What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Steward, and why are they important?

To succeed as a Remote Steward, you need a solid background in hospitality or customer service, with knowledge of food safety and service protocols, often supported by relevant certifications like ServSafe. Familiarity with reservation systems, virtual meeting platforms, and inventory management tools is typically required. Strong communication, adaptability, and self-motivation are standout soft skills for this remote role. These competencies ensure seamless, high-quality service delivery and effective coordination in a virtual or off-site hospitality environment.

What is the difference between Remote Steward vs Remote Customer Service Representative?

AspectRemote StewardRemote Customer Service Representative
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; customer service experienceHigh school diploma or equivalent; customer service experience
Work EnvironmentRemote, often in hospitality or event settingsRemote, in call centers or online support platforms
Industry UsageHospitality, events, and venue managementRetail, telecom, e-commerce, and service industries
Common Search/ComparisonYesYes

Both Remote Stewards and Remote Customer Service Representatives require similar credentials and often work remotely. However, Remote Stewards typically operate in hospitality or event settings, focusing on guest experience, while Remote Customer Service Representatives handle customer inquiries across various industries. The roles differ mainly in industry focus and specific job functions, but both serve as vital customer-facing positions in remote work environments.

Job Summary

The Philanthropy Gift Officer (PGO) is responsible for strategically stewarding, cultivating, retaining, and growing a portfolio of rising, major, and signature donor relationships. This role connects donor passions and philanthropic goals with MAP's mission, delivering meaningful engagement opportunities that inspire generosity and deepen commitment.

With a focus on individual revenue and expense goals tied to the assigned portfolio, the PGO will manage a portfolio of rising to signature donors (cumulative gifts of $5,000+), ensuring high retention, increased giving, and enhanced donor involvement. By providing personalized engagement, thoughtful stewardship, and compelling investment opportunities for impact, the PGO plays a vital role in advancing MAP's mission and enabling donors to fulfill their vision for global health.
